Structur Premium
Indications
Universal use for highly aesthetic temporary crowns and bridges, inlays and onlays for the most ambitious demands
Advantages
- Aesthetic like porcelain
- High stability of shape and shade
- Natural fluorescence
- Brilliant gloss
- As hard as enamel
- Extremely high fracture resistance
- Perfect handling
- Convenient work steps, easy to trim and polish
- Long-term use of temporary possible
- Very economical mixing tips
- Special incisal shade facilitates the fabrication of temporaries in two-layer technique
